Newport's premiere food and entertainment festival, the Taste of Newport, celebrates 24 years at Fashion Island today through Sunday.
The 3-day party is expected to bring more than 50,000 people who come to sample culinary delights from more than 35 local restaurants, to taste wines, cocktails and handcrafted beers, and to hear live bands perform throughout the event.
This year's main acts include Andy Grammer tonight, Blondie and Devo on Saturday, and Roger Hodson, from Supertramp on Sunday.Sample cuisines range from casual to fine dining choices. A partial list include’s Catalina’s Avalon Grille, Casey’s Cupcakes, Clay Oven Indian Cuisine, Fit Foods 4 Life, Le Pain Quotidien, Marukome USA, Inc, Pizzeria Mozza, and Tamarind of London.
General admission tickets at the gate cost $25. A limited number of VIP concert tickets are also available. More information is available online at [url=http://www.tasteofnewport.com]http://www.tasteofnewport.com[/url]
Taste of Newport is open from 6 to 11 p.m. today; 4 to 11 p.m. Saturday, and noon to 8 p.m. Sunday. 600 Newport Center Drive in Fashion Island. For more information, call 949.729.4400, or visit [url=http://www.tasteofnewport.com]http://www.tasteofnewport.com[/url]
Almond Party!
In Newport Beach, the place to go for fine hand-shaped custom surfboards—mostly longboards and retro-inspired shapes—is Almond Surfboards & Designs. The boards range from 5'2 Twin-Fin Fishes to 10' Noseriders, and they carry Almond-branded or co-branded products from friends’ companies such as apparel, skateboards, wetsuits and bikes.
Now that the shop has relocated to a new location, between A’Maree’s and Yoki Shop [url=http://www.yokishop.com/]http://www.yokishop.com/[/url] on the West Coast Highway, Almond Surfboards is celebrating with an open house at 5 p.m. on Saturday. Scotty (from Yoki Shop) will be grilling up his famous "Burger Wednesday" burgers for a $5 donation, and Almond will be premiering its film, "Whitecaps" on the projector in the store.
There will also be live music, new surfboards and products filling the racks of the new shop. You’ll definitely want to stop by Yoki Shop next door, each apparel item is like taking home a piece of history, The collections are mostly made from salvaged materials and many are one of a kind. Stop by the store to pick up a hoodie, tank top, hat, board shorts, tee’s, aprons, popular Fight On Fingers logo apparel and more ideal for USC Football games.
Almond Surfboards & Designs is at 2429 West Coast Hwy #101 in Newport Beach. 949.515.2102.
